Frontier Certified Engineer (FCE) - Canada
The Frontier Certified Engineer (FCE) at Confidential Client is an entry-level role focused on developing AI-enabled software solutions through collaboration with AI tools and cross-functional teams. The position offers structured training, mentorship, and hands-on experience in AI, cloud, automation, and modern engineering practices to deliver measurable business outcomes. This hybrid role in Toronto supports early-career professionals passionate about emerging technologies and continuous learning.

About the Role
Confidential Client is hiring entry-level engineers into a structured Frontier Certified Engineer (FCE) program focused on AI-augmented engineering. This program combines hands-on bootcamp training, mentorship, and project work to help early-career talent build skills in AI-assisted development, cloud, software engineering, data, and automation. You will work in small cross-functional pods alongside experienced practitioners and AI-powered tools to deliver measurable business outcomes.

Training & Certification
- Pass the Frontier Center of Excellence assessment covering AI foundations, software engineering, cloud, infrastructure, production delivery, and business fundamentals.
- Complete the Frontier engineering bootcamp, including hands-on project work in a collaborative pod.
- Participate in ongoing technical learning, certifications, and Frontier engineering development programs.
- Work alongside experienced Frontier practitioners while building skills to contribute to AI-native systems and client solutions.
Compensation & Location
- Base salary: $100,000 per year.
- This role is eligible for the client’s discretionary annual performance-based bonus and benefits.
- Work arrangement: Hybrid — requires approximately 3 days per week in a client or Confidential Client office in Toronto, ON (subject to project and client requirements).
- Start date: New hires will start in September 2026.
- Application window / Post closing date: Applications will be accepted until August 17, 2026.
- Work authorization: Confidential Client will only consider applicants who are legally authorized to work in Canada without employer sponsorship now or in the future.
